Policies and conditions

  • Child policies: Children can stay in some rooms of this hotel. Additional fees may be charged for children using existing beds. Add the number of children to get a more accurate price.
  • Cribs and Extra Beds: For all room types, extra beds cannot be added. Crib policies vary according to room type. Please refer to the relevant room type policy.
  • Breakfast: Continental [Mon - Sun] 07:30-10:30 Open Additional breakfast fees are not included in the total and need to be paid at the property.
  • Pets: Pets are not allowed
  • Age Requirements: The main guest checking in must be at least 18 years old
  • Paying at the hotel: Visa, AmericanExpress, MasterCard
  • Check in time: 15:00-19:00. Check out time: 11:00.

02.09.2024 bobofinga
The original stone building might be different but the rooms we were in was in a pre-fab block in the car park. You can hear deliveries coming and going at 11pm and 6pm every day. If you keep the window closed for quietness, it's roasting inside. The beds are also too short and i'm only 187cm. If you want to park your car it's 15 euros per day (it's free on street parking so dont bother), if you want to hire bikes its 10 euros per day (they are absolutely terrible), if you want to iron your clothes (they dont have an iron)... The positives are that the location is great, it's right on the beach and has a lovely terrace you can sit in! However considering the price 130 euros a night minimum, it's not worth it. Go elsewhere
03.08.2024 BarryT1031
The hotel was tastefully decorated with a bright, modern nautical/industrial theme and the room was very clean and adequately appointed. Unusually, the room had a separate toilet and shower room. With the hotel being directly on the sea front, we were fortunate to have a room with a sea view and it was nice to be able to open the full height windows and listen to the waves. The old town was visible from the small balcony and could be reached with a 40-minute walk along the sea front. We found the staff to be polite and helpful. The hotel restaurant appeared to be popular, but there were few other options nearby. We ate in the restaurant on only one evening as, unfortunately, the food shared the distinction of being both the worst and most expensive meal of our holiday. Parking is available for guests, but there are only three spaces, plus one disabled space for a total of 22 rooms. Having arrived after a long drive across France, we then had to drive around the local streets for half an hour trying to find a parking space. The nearest was 700m from the hotel, which meant a tiring walk with suitcases on a very hot day. Overall, we enjoyed our stay and, for a 3-star hotel, the accommodation is impressive, but this hotel may not be suitable for those with a car.
